gleefully

adverb

Meaning

In a manner showing great delight, joy, or satisfaction.

Examples

  • She gleefully accepted the job offer after months of searching.
  • The children gleefully splashed in the puddles after the heavy rain.

Pronunciation: /ˈɡliːfəli/
